From January 1, 2023, those looking to become a police officer in NSW will receive a $3000 financial boost while studying on campus and have greater flexibility to work during distance learning sessions.
The new incentives for recruits from 2023 include:
👮 A $3000 on-campus allowance during Session Two.
💻 Reducing the online entry level component of study, the University Certificate in Workforce Essentials (UCWE), from eight to four weeks to help recruits move into the Associate Diploma of Policing Practice sooner.
💰 Reducing the cost of the UCWE course from about $1800 to $700 which recruits will now only enroll in after the recruitment assessment is complete.
🚓 Introducing field placements as a key component of Session One learning, allowing recruits to experience operational scenarios and get a taste of the realities of being a police officer.
